Bob Technologies Leads Social Impact Summit at Nasdaq Headquarters To Explore Solutions that Boost HBCU Graduation Rates & Minority Stock Market Inclusion

NEW YORK, NEW YORK, USA, February 27, 2024 /EINPresswire.com/ -- Bob Technologies, in strategic collaboration with Invesco, hosted an unprecedented gathering of influential companies, institutions, and thought leaders at the heart of Times Square at Nasdaq’s headquarters on February 2, 2024. The Bob & Nasdaq Social Impact Summit was an inflection point for diverse industries united under a shared vision to forge sustainable solutions addressing vital social impact strategies.

The summit identified three pivotal core pillars which were extensively explored:
1. Increasing Graduation Rates at HBCUs: Leaders from Historical Black Colleges and Universities (HBCUs) such as Stillman College and Cheyney University highlighted innovative frameworks to support students throughout their academic journeys, focusing on improved mentorship programs and enhanced industry partnerships.

2. Measurable and Sustainable Corporate Social Impact: Prominent corporations, including JP Morgan Chase and Invesco, led engaging conversations on integrating transparent and effective social impact strategies into their corporate ethos. These discussions culminated in a set of practical blueprints for social responsibility tailored to diverse organizational structures.

3. Financial Inclusion in the Stock Market: Financial entities and community organizations like Stepping Stones Credit Union of Delaware and the Center for Accelerating Financial Equity laid out initiatives to demystify stock market investments for people of color, emphasizing education and accessibility as fundamental pillars.

Moderated by the “DEI Disruptor,” Randi B, a multitude of insights emerged from the summit, with representation from leading entities such as Invesco, Urban One, Paramount, Otis, Black Effect Podcast Network, and pivotal community figures from One Hundred Black Men, Inc., King Fellowship AME Church of Calverton Maryland and the Black Idea Coalition.
